Designed to increase fitness through twice weekly endurance (lap) swimming sessions. Stroke efficiency, muscular strength, and endurance will be improved. Ability to swim at the intermediate level is required. Includes one hour of lecture per week containing a common core of knowledge concerning physical fitness, health, and wellness topics. Prerequisite: successful completion of an entry-level skill test. Not open to students who have credit in PEFWL 100, 101, 102, 103, 104, 105, 117, 148, 160.
